Umaid Bhawan Palace
About Umaid Bhawan Palace
Build between 1929 and 1944, the Umaid Bhawan Palace was India's last palace, and was also one of the last royal constructions built to provide work and drought relief for the poor. The palace features a prominent centre dome that stands at 110 feet tall. The palace is built in Indo-Art-Deco style and the grounds cover over 25 acres.
